英文摘要We systematically screened binary catalysts for synthesis of dimethyl carbonate (DMC) from CO(2), CH(3)OH and ethylene oxide (EO) in the presence of H(2)O by two-step transesterification process, and found the commercial quaternary ammonium salts/K(2)CO(3), pyridinium salts/K(2)CO(3) and KI/K(2)CO(3) were effective binary catalysts for two-step synthesis of DMC with no need for separation of ethylene carbonate (EC). Near 100% conversion of EO and 82% yield of DMC were obtained under mild reaction conditions. However, the imidazolium salts were not compatible with inorganic alkaline possibly because of the reactive C(2)-H in the imidazolium ring. Furthermore, the KI/K(2)CO(3) could be easily recovered and reused 12 times without obvious loss of its catalytic activity. The process avoids EC separation, and represents a simple, ecologically safer, cost-effective and energy-saving route for synthesis of DMC with high product quality, as well as easy catalyst recycling.
